Subject: Re: Jonathan King

Written By: Paul on 08/21/08 at 3:17 pm

He was charged with sexual offences against underage teenagers dating back to the 1970s. He was tried, convicted and spent several years at HM's pleasure until he was recently released on parole...

He still claims he was innocent of the charges and I gather he's taking his case to the European Court Of Human Rights...

The song that you linked to ('Everyone's Gone To The Moon') was his response to the 'kind of nonsensical drivel that Bob Dylan puts out' (Dylan was riding high about that time - 1965)
